Drug Testing Comes To Edgerton Campus

The Edgerton school board votes unanimously for starting a drug-testing policy for the student body. The testing will be for student-athletes, students participating in other extra-curricular activities, drivers and any student who volunteers to be tested. Board members ultimately decided to only test randomly. A refusal to take a drug test will be treated as a positive. A student who tests positive will then be tested weekly and participate in a five-week drug counseling program. The family will be responsible for the expense…not the school.
